No, 15 kHz is not "very minimum", it's impossible. Your console will
contain information that the UHD picked a different, higher, sampling
rate.

Your "I picked 15 kS/s to get a clear audio file" doesn't make much
sense; this is not how digital communications work!

I'm afraid you'll have to be way more careful when designing an RF
transceiver. Maybe you'd want to read up on complex baseband,
constellations, pulse shaping, symbol synchronization and resamplers,
so that you understand what's happening in your flow graph.
